Ramalina intermedia är en lavart[1] som först beskrevs av Dominique François Delise och fick sitt nu gällande namn av William Nylander.

Ramalina intermedia ingår i släktet Ramalina och familjen Ramalinaceae.[2][3] Inga underarter finns listade i Catalogue of Life.[2]
